 Safety, Regulation & Pushback

Despite growing public interest, regulatory bodies like the FDA, EMA, and WHO authorize but continue to caution against internal use. Their statements warn of potential side effects such as:

  • Vomiting, diarrhea, and gastrointestinal irritation
  • Hemolysis, liver damage, and neurological toxicity from improper dosing
  • Risks from impure or homemade formulations

Sites like SelfHacked highlight the lack of human clinical data and urge individuals to avoid self-medicating, especially with industrial-grade solutions.
